Benefits of Whiteboard Markers
- Improved Communication: Whiteboard markers enable clear and concise communication, allowing team members to rapidly share ideas, brainstorm, and collaborate. The visual nature of writing on a whiteboard sparks creativity and facilitates understanding, reducing misunderstandings and miscommunications.
- Increased Focus: By writing down tasks, deadlines, and goals on a whiteboard, you create a visual reminder of what needs to be accomplished. This helps maintain focus, prioritize tasks, and avoid procrastination.
- Enhanced Collaboration: Whiteboard markers foster a collaborative environment, encouraging team members to contribute and participate in discussions. The collective effort of writing on a board helps build a sense of community and promotes a shared sense of responsibility.
- Boosted Creativity: The act of writing with a whiteboard marker can stimulate creativity, allowing you to freely express ideas and explore new concepts. The freedom from traditional writing tools like pens or pencils empowers you to think outside the box.
- Reduced Paper Waste: Ditching paper-based notes and switching to a whiteboard reduces waste, conserves resources, and promotes a more eco-friendly work environment.
Tips to Maximize Productivity with Whiteboard Markers
- Designate a Whiteboard Station: Allocate a specific area for your whiteboard, making it easily accessible and visible to all team members.
- Use Color-Coding: Employ different colored markers to categorize tasks, prioritize projects, or highlight important deadlines.
- Create a To-Do List: Write down daily, weekly, or monthly tasks on the whiteboard, breaking them down into manageable chunks.
- Establish a Rotation System: Assign specific tasks or projects to team members, using the whiteboard to track progress and identify areas for improvement.
- Make it a Habit: Incorporate the use of whiteboard markers into your daily routine, using them to brainstorm ideas, review progress, and celebrate successes.
Best Practices for Choosing the Right Whiteboard Markers
- Select the Right Ink Type: Choose markers with quick-drying, water-resistant ink that won't smudge or bleed.
- Consider Ergonomics: Opt for markers with comfortable, ergonomic handles, reducing fatigue and discomfort.
- Choose the Right Tip Size: Select markers with adjustable or interchangeable tips to suit your writing style and preference.
- Look for Durability: Select markers made from high-quality materials that can withstand frequent use.
- Explore Color Options: Choose markers with a range of colors to enhance visual appeal and organization.
